4GYV

Crystal structure of the DH domain of FARP2

Experimental procedure
Experimental methodSINGLE WAVELENGTH
Source typeSYNCHROTRON
Source detailsAPS BEAMLINE 19-ID
Synchrotron siteAPS
Beamline19-ID
Temperature [K]100
Detector technologyCCD
Collection date2010-02-09
DetectorADSC QUANTUM 315
Wavelength(s)0.979345
Spacegroup nameC 2 2 21
Unit cell lengths121.193, 209.991, 325.009
Unit cell angles90.00, 90.00, 90.00
Refinement procedure
Resolution48.575 - 2.900
R-factor0.1787
Rwork0.178
R-free0.22120
Structure solution methodSAD
RMSD bond length0.009
RMSD bond angle1.174
Data reduction softwareDENZO
Data scaling softwareSCALEPACK
Phasing softwarePHENIX
Refinement softwarePHENIX
Data quality characteristics
 OverallInner shellOuter shell
Low resolution limit [Å]50.00050.0003.000
High resolution limit [Å]2.9006.2402.900
Rmerge0.0840.0530.796
Number of reflections91636
<I/σ(I)>11.2
Completeness [%]99.999.3100
Redundancy109.310.1
Crystallization Conditions
crystal IDmethodpHtemperaturedetails
1VAPOR DIFFUSION, HANGING DROP7293100 mM HEPES, 1.5 M LiSO4, pH 7.0, vapor diffusion, hanging drop, temperature 293K
